Kilmarnock in frame for ex-Rangers keeper Robinson

Kilmarnock boss Jim Jefferies is hoping to sign ex-Rangers keeper Lee Robinson after Frenchman Damien Rascle failed a club medical. The pair are now due to hold transfer talks, although Jefferies has played down suggestions that terms have been finalised.

The 23-year-old stopper is looking for a new club following his release by Rangers.

"It's imperative that we have another goalkeeper signed for the new season, and I'll be talking to Lee about him joining us," he told the KilmarnockStandard.

"Nothing has been agreed ahead of the meeting, but he's a young guy with a fair bit of experience under his belt."

Jefferies added on Rascle: "We had to accept the advice of the medical people after a second opinion came up with the same problem.

"It's a real shame, because Damien had done so well for us but it's just one of those unfortunate things that football throws up. We just couldn't take the risk."
